Tommy Jackson now available at Rawhide

Opened in Norman, Oklahoma, in 2007, Rawhide offers an extensive selection of luxury Western furnishings and accessories, including jewelry by Western and Native American artists.




This stunning sampler necklace, designed by award-winning Navajo jeweler Tommy Jackson, is made up of 15 individually unique conchos that feature detailed silverwork and Cripple Creek turquoise. To complement the 21-inch necklace, the set includes a matching pair of dangling turquoise earrings ($3,200 for the set).
